Barsa Gram Panchayat, Nanauta
Barsa is a Gram Panchayat located in the Saharanpur district of Uttar Pradesh. It falls under the Nanauta Kshettra Panchayat and Saharanpur Zila Panchayat. Barsa Gram Panchayat covers a total of 2 villages: Barsa and Jand Kheri. It is headed by an elected Gram Pradhan, while administrative work is handled by the Gram Panchayat Adhikari.

Panchayati Raj Structure for Barsa Gram Panchayat
Barsa Gram Panchayat is part of Uttar Pradesh's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.
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)
Barsa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.
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)
Nanauta Kshettra Panchayat is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Barsa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.
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)
Saharanpur Zila Panchayat is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Barsa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
